Two types of prebiotics are known as resistant starch and soluble fibers. According to Monash University, resistant starches are those starches that escape digestion from the small intestine. Instead they move to the large intestine where they fuel bacteria. When resistant starches are fermented in the gut, they produce gas.

WebDec 18, 2024 · Benefits/Uses. 1. Improve Immunity. Oligosaccharides act as prebiotics, which can stimulate the immune system and help improve the body’s ability to defend against illness and infection. In particular, they work by increasing the expression of cytokines, which are a type of protein that regulate immune function. WebThese prebiotics possess different health benefits and feed different types of beneficial gut bacteria. 11 12 Depending on which foods you eat, you’ll consume different types of prebiotics. Three prebiotic fibers — galacto-oligosaccharides (GOS), fructo-oligosaccharides (FOS), and inulin — are the most commonly known and well researched prebiotics.

WebApr 1, 2024 · Prebiotics do not improve gastrointestinal symptoms or QoL in patients with IBS or other FBDs, but they do increase bifidobacteria. Variations in prebiotic type and dose impacted symptom improvement or exacerbation. This review was registered at PROSPERO as CRD42024074072.
